Output dfdd95b5776e8ce0502e520fdb132a49b140e48fcefcc7e29e0f8575476003b1:7

value
39599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8682fe4f84cd458de272c8954109b2be28f8204d OP_EQUAL
address
3DxFPq6eraDSM5D4Hp4vbvXjuHNXWw5WvL
transaction
dfdd95b5776e8ce0502e520fdb132a49b140e48fcefcc7e29e0f8575476003b1
spent
true